Output 368b610a21b4739eb0baed81b72dd790edc9de73f4d1cd05854df5812eeb9af5:0

value
17810560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84fec54140530d35639da885166dde97eaf8308c OP_EQUAL
address
3DpEKdc19tXixuF54rphAac87Ms6VgoME1
transaction
368b610a21b4739eb0baed81b72dd790edc9de73f4d1cd05854df5812eeb9af5
spent
true